1. System Planning Basics

Effective planning begins with a clear assessment of coverage zones, lighting conditions, and integration points. Mapping out high‑traffic corridors and vulnerable entryways helps determine camera type, lens width, and mounting height. Selecting a scalable video‑management platform ensures that future expansion does not disrupt existing workflows.

Budget allocation should balance upfront hardware costs with long‑term operational expenses such as cloud storage fees and periodic firmware updates. A well‑documented plan reduces installation errors and accelerates the commissioning phase.

4. Installation Best Practices

Professional mounting ensures optimal field of view and minimizes blind spots. Angling cameras slightly downward reduces glare from sunlight, a common issue in California’s bright climate. Cable management using conduit protects connections from weather and tampering.

Testing each camera after installation verifies image quality, motion detection sensitivity, and network latency. Documenting configurations in a central repository simplifies future troubleshooting and upgrades.

Frequently Asked Questions

Below are concise answers to common queries about CCTV deployment in California.

Question 1: What legal notice is required for outdoor cameras?

California law requires clear signage at entry points indicating that video surveillance is in operation. The notice must be legible from a reasonable distance and include contact information for the entity responsible for the recordings.

Question 2: How long must footage be retained?

Standard practice recommends a minimum of 30 days for general surveillance footage. Specific incidents, such as criminal investigations, may necessitate longer retention periods as dictated by law enforcement or court orders.

Question 3: Can audio be recorded alongside video?

Recording audio without explicit consent violates the California Invasion of Privacy Act. Unless all parties provide informed consent, cameras should be configured to capture video only.

Question 4: Is PoE sufficient for power needs?

Power over Ethernet can supply up to 90 watts per port, supporting most modern IP cameras and small PTZ units. For high‑power devices, supplemental power adapters may be required.

Question 5: What are the benefits of cloud storage?

Cloud storage offers off‑site redundancy, automatic scaling, and remote access from any internet‑connected device. It reduces the need for on‑site hardware maintenance and simplifies disaster recovery.

Question 6: How often should firmware be updated?

Firmware should be reviewed monthly and applied promptly when security patches are released. Regular updates protect against emerging threats and ensure compatibility with new features.

Tips

Implementing best practices enhances system reliability and compliance.

Tip 1: Conduct a site survey. Identify high‑risk zones, lighting conditions, and network pathways before purchasing equipment.

Tip 2: Choose weather‑rated enclosures. Protect outdoor cameras from rain, dust, and extreme temperatures.

Tip 3: Use encrypted transmission. Enable HTTPS or VPN tunnels to safeguard video streams from interception.

Tip 4: Label all cabling. Clear labeling speeds up future maintenance and reduces error risk.

Tip 5: Set motion‑sensitivity thresholds. Adjust settings to avoid false alerts caused by foliage or passing vehicles.

Tip 6: Backup configuration files. Store copies of camera and VMS settings off‑site for rapid restoration.

Tip 7: Integrate with access control. Linking badge readers to video footage provides contextual evidence during incidents.

Tip 8: Schedule regular lens cleaning. Clean optics quarterly to maintain image clarity.

Tip 9: Monitor bandwidth usage. Use network analytics to ensure video streams do not saturate the LAN.

Tip 10: Document retention policies. Clearly outline how long footage is kept and the disposal process.

Tip 11: Train staff on privacy. Educate employees about lawful camera usage and data handling procedures.

Tip 12: Test backup restores. Periodically verify that archived footage can be recovered without corruption.

Tip 13: Evaluate ROI annually. Review system performance and cost savings to justify continued investment.

Tip 14: Stay informed on legislation. Subscribe to updates from California’s Department of Consumer Affairs to adapt quickly to regulatory changes.
